Former Awami League President and Four-Term Union Chairman Arrested in Mithamoin

Police in Kishoreganj have arrested Alhaj Borhan Uddin Chowdhury Bulbul, a former president of the Mithamain Upazila Awami League and four-time chairman of Ghagra Union Parishad. Officers detained the veteran local politician on Monday afternoon, 7 September, directly in front of the Kishoreganj Model Police Station.
According to police reports and eyewitness accounts, Borhan Uddin was travelling by rickshaw from the Kishoreganj court premises towards the Puranthana neighbourhood of the town. As he passed the model police station, officers intercepted his vehicle and took him into custody. He was formally placed under arrest in connection with two separate cases filed over violent attacks on students and civilians during the Anti-Discrimination Student Movement. On Tuesday, 8 September, he was presented before the court, which remanded him to judicial custody.
The arrest of the long-serving union chairman has sparked widespread discussion across the political spectrum in Mithamain and the wider Kishoreganj district. Despite his lengthy tenure as a local leader, Borhan Uddin was widely regarded as a sidelined figure within his own party during the Awami League’s period in power. In the most recent upazila council elections, he mounted an independent challenge against Asiya Alam, the younger sister of former President Abdul Hamid, narrowly losing the chairmanship in a tightly contested vote.
Following news of his detention, supporters voiced strong reactions across social media platforms, alleging that local political rivalries and ongoing feuds over territorial influence in Ghagra Union led to his “false implication” in the cases.
Abul Kalam Bhuiyan, Officer-in-Charge of Kishoreganj Model Police Station, confirmed the details of the operation. He stated that Borhan Uddin Chowdhury’s name was listed in two specific cases involving violent assaults during the student-led demonstrations. Following his arrest, police completed the necessary legal procedures before transferring him to prison under judicial orders.
